+The `exe_wrapper` option defines a *wrapper command* that can be used to run
+executables for this host. In this case we can use Wine, which runs Windows
+applications on Linux. Other choices include running the application with
+qemu or a hardware simulator. If you have this kind of a wrapper, these lines
+are all you need to write. Meson will automatically use the given wrapper
+when it needs to run host binaries. This happens e.g. when running the
+project's test suite.

+### Machine Entries
+
The next bit is the definition of host and target machines. Every
cross build definition must have one or both of them. If it had
neither, the build would not be a cross build but a native build. You
@@ -216,24 +208,6 @@ If you do not define your host machine, it is assumed to be the build
machine. Similarly if you do not specify target machine, it is assumed
to be the host machine.
